#7c8f43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c8f43 is composed of 48.6% red, 56.1%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.1%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 75 degrees, a saturation of 36.2% and a lightness of 41.2%. #7c8f43 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ff86 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#7c8f43 color description : Dark moderate green.

#7c8f43 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7c8f43 has RGB values of R:124, G:143,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 8163139.

Shades and Tints of #7c8f43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080904 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c8f43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6f63 is the less saturated color, while #9cd002 is the most saturated one.
